色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

ajax如何傳遞el參數

張吉惟1年前6瀏覽0評論
傳遞el參數是在使用Ajax(Asynchronous JavaScript and XML)時非常常見的操作。通過傳遞el參數,可以實現數據的動態更新、局部刷新,并且提升用戶體驗。本文將詳細介紹如何使用Ajax傳遞el參數,并通過舉例說明其實際應用。 在前端開發中,常常需要通過Ajax來實現數據的異步加載和局部刷新。例如,在一個購物網站中,當用戶添加商品到購物車時,頁面上的購物車數量需要隨之更新。這時可以使用Ajax來向后端發送請求并獲取最新的購物車數量,然后通過傳遞el參數實現局部刷新,使得用戶無需刷新整個頁面即可看到最新的購物車數量。 下面給出一個簡單的示例,展示了如何通過Ajax傳遞el參數來實現購物車數量的更新。 首先,我們需要在前端頁面中定義一個用于顯示購物車數量的元素,可以是一個標簽或者任何其他的元素。 ```html

購物車中的商品數量:

``` 接著,通過JavaScript來實現Ajax請求,獲取最新的購物車數量: ```javascript``` 在上述代碼中,我們首先創建了一個XMLHttpRequest對象,并使用GET方法向后端發送了一個請求。通過監聽請求的狀態變化,當請求成功并返回200狀態碼時,我們使用responseText獲取到最新的購物車數量,并將其更新到頁面上的元素中。 這里需要特別注意的是,為了實現局部刷新,我們在頁面中通過id選擇器獲取到的元素,需要使用`getElementById`而不是`querySelector`。因為`getElementById`返回的是原生DOM對象,而不是jQuery對象或者其他的查詢結果集合。 除了更新購物車數量外,還可以通過傳遞el參數來實現更多的功能,如更新商品價格、顯示用戶的個人信息等。下面再來看一個示例,展示如何利用el參數來顯示用戶的個人信息。 假設我們的網站是一個社交平臺,用戶點擊一個用戶頭像時,我們需要通過Ajax獲取該用戶的個人信息,并在頁面上顯示。可以通過傳遞el參數來標識該用戶頭像所在的元素,然后將獲取到的個人信息更新到該元素的相應位置。 ```html

用戶頭像:

``` 上述代碼中,我們在用戶頭像的標簽中通過onclick事件調用了getUserInfo函數,并通過data-userid屬性傳遞了用戶的ID。接下來來看看如何實現getUserInfo函數: ```javascript``` 在上述代碼中,我們首先通過`getAttribute`方法獲取了用戶的ID,然后和請求的URL拼接在一起,發送了一個帶有用戶ID參數的Ajax請求。當請求成功并返回200狀態碼時,我們將獲取到的用戶信息更新到id為userInfo的元素中。 通過以上示例,我們可以看到,通過傳遞el參數,我們可以實現數據的動態更新、局部刷新,從而提升用戶體驗。在實際開發中,可以根據具體的需求和場景來靈活應用傳遞el參數的技巧,實現更多的功能。